Katie Ledecky Dazzles in Day Three Prelims of IU Bucceto Open

Katie Ledecky continued to shine in prelims of day three of the IU Bucceto Open posting a 1:58.43 in the 200-meter free to secure the first-place seed coming back in tonight's finals. Mallory Comerford turned in a 2:03.88 to grab second, while Claire Adams finished with a 2:04.49 for third.
